Description

A magnificent antique Edwardian cluster ring adorned with a natural step cut emerald bezel set in the centre, weighing approx. 0.60ct. It has a vivid green hue and is complemented by a frame of eight old and brilliant cut diamonds with superb SI1 clarity – H colour. They’re extremely bright and graduate in size from 0.10 to 0.50ct with a total of approx. 1.8ct across the gallery.

Emerald is the birthstone of May. The Romans considered it to be the sacred stone of the goddess Venus and was said to preserve love and provide hope. Its natural green colouring also makes it a stone of springtime and is associated with eternal love and faithfulness.

The piece is a union of platinum and 18ct white gold and has remained in excellent condition. It’s a striking statement ring, dating to the early 1900s with a dazzling collection of precious gems on top.

Edwardian cluster rings typically feature a central precious gemstone surrounded by a border of diamonds, reflecting the refined lightness and symmetry of early 20th-century design.

Jewellers during the Edwardian era frequently used platinum or platinum-faced gold settings to allow delicate claw craftsmanship around diamonds and natural emeralds.

Authentic pieces display hand-cut stones such as old European cut diamonds, fine claw settings, platinum mounts, and hand-worked construction without modern casting lines.

An antique cluster ring acts as a focal statement piece that complements formal evening attire or adds a subtle accent of colour when worn alongside modern unadorned bands.

Clean gently using lukewarm soapy water and a soft brush, avoiding ultrasonic cleaners and harsh chemical solvents due to the natural inclusions inherent in emeralds.
